I've tried the UpLula on my 38 super mags. A friend at the range let me try it. It works great! However, there are two small negatives...

1st - Price. That thing is expensive. It's a good thing it works for a bunch of calibers/mags.

2nd - Last round. When trying to squeeze that last round into the mag, it doesn't work. The 'tongue' presses down the top round. You insert the next round between the tongue and the feed lips, then the tongue slides out. With the last round, there is not enough room for the tongue and last round, so it doesn't work.
